Subject: DR drill — Farepoint pricing experiment failover

As part of Thursday's disaster-recovery drill, we will fail over the Farepoint ticket-pricing experiment service to the Westmere standby cluster. The experiment assignments are stored in an encrypted ledger; during failover, the standby must decrypt and replay assignments so no customer sees a price change mid-session. Please review the runbook and confirm the audit hooks fire on replay. To decrypt the ledger snapshot on the standby, the operator enters the recovery passphrase below.

unlock words, fawig-bagef: olidor-holir-istox-holath-tamys-quenion-giliel

## Env Vars — Garage Feed

Quick notes for the sync: the Stallwick occupancy feed now pushes counts from all four downtown decks every 30 seconds. `GF_POLL_MS` and `GF_DECK_FILTER` behave as before, no drama there. The only gotcha is the upstream sensor gateway now requires an auth credential instead of IP allowlisting, so that has to live in the env file. Put the credential line right below this paragraph.

secret setting of fajof-tagep: VAULT_KEY13=796f7aba7157f

MINUTES — Management Meeting, Regional Sales Review

Present: J. Farrow, L. Okende, T. Brisk. The Westvale region beat targets again, largely thanks to the Dunmore accounts. Hollowfen lagged — Tomas will dig into why. Everyone agreed the autumn push worked. One item for the board's eyes only, noted here:

management briefing: The western region missed its Zorix quota by 40.6 percent last quarter. Queniusix Freight plans to lower the Wenok list price by 59.5 percent in November. The pricing group signed off on a budget of $306.2 million for Project Belath. The renewal with Novaelek Systems closes at $136.4 million a year, 47.3 percent below the last contract.

## Environment Variables — Profile Shard Router

The Murrowvale user-profile store is sharded across twelve partitions, and the shard router reads its settings from `router.env`. Entries define the shard count, hash salt version, and fallback partition for unresolved keys. New team members should copy the template from the infra repo, never from a running host. The router's admin credential goes on this line:

vault entry, hahaf-tahop: VAULT_KEY3=84f